Lockheed Martin Rotary & Mission Systems is seeking a full-time Early Career Combat System Installation Engineer. In this role you will provide assistance/resolution to Engineering, Detail Design, and Field Engineering Groups (Lockheed Martin, Government, and Government Contractors) related to equipment installation and design issues.

Troubleshoot technical problems and issues, determine technical solutions in accordance with product and customer specifications, and recommend actions to company or customer representative for coordinative product solution.

Conduct technical analysis of product implementations, modifications and enhancements to products in accordance with specific customer specifications and implementations.

Witness the shipboard load-outs of combat systems equipment.

Conduct inspections of combat system equipment and cabling during installation to identify problems and provide solutions.

Provide combat system engineering in the area of ship support systems (e.g. chilled water, sea water, electronic dry air, PAO, 400Hzm etc.)

Lockheed Martin is the largest defense contractor in the United States and one of the most influential aerospace and security companies in the world. The company develops advanced systems across air, land, sea, space, and cyber domains, including fighter aircraft like the F-35, missile defense systems, satellites, space exploration technologies, and classified intelligence platforms that support U.S. and allied national security missions.
